Report: Jimmy Graham will be back with Packers in 2019

Jimmy Graham will reportedly be back in Green Bay to play with Aaron Rodgers and the Packers next season, despite a disappointing 2018 campaign.

Ian Rapoport of NFL Media reported on Tuesday that the Packers are expected to pay the $5 million roster bonus due to Graham on March 15 and be back next season.

Graham signed a lucrative contract to come to Green Bay as a free agent before the 2018 season. He never really got going, however, even when Rodgers was healthy.

All told, the pass-catching tight end finished the season with just 55 receptions for 636 yards and two touchdowns, and he suffered a broken thumb. In particular, his inability to make an impact in the red zone was a huge letdown.

The hope, of course, is that Rodgers can stay healthy all year long, and that Graham can produce at the level he’s known for in the red zone.
